Abstract

This research aims to describe the playing techniques used and applied to the flute instrument in the Russisches Zigeunerliedrepertoire by Wilhelm Popp which is expected to improve the quality of flute practitioners in playing the flute instrument. The method used in this research is qualitative research. The focus of this research is to find out how and what are the processing of playing techniques used on flute instruments in Wilhelm Popp's Russisches Zigeunerlied repertoire by using data collection techniques such as documentation and literature study. The results showed that the playing techniques used on the flute instrument in the Russisches Zigeunerlied repertoire predominantly used Legato, Staccato, Legato-staccato, Accent, and Acciacatura techniques. In addition to the above techniques, flute players must also pay attention to which parts there are signs to take a breath with the right breathing technique, so that the flow of the repertoire played sounds clearly one whole sentence is not interrupted.
